28 Searles Close, London, SW11 4RG is a leasehold flat built between 1967-1975. The property offers approximately 872 square feet of living space. In this location, apartments of similar size usually have three bedrooms.
The estimated current market value of the property is £442,233 , which equates to approximately £507 per square foot. It was last sold on 23 May 2003 for £203,000. Since then, the value has increased by £239,233, representing a 117.8% increase, or approximately 5.2% per year.

28 Searles Close, London, Wandsworth, Greater London, SW11 4RG has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of C, based on the latest assessment carried out on 29 Jul 2022.
This property uses a gas-fired boiler and radiators, connected to the mains gas supply, as its main heating source. Hot water is provided from main heating system. The windows are fully double glazed.
The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 12 Mar 2010. The rating of C remains the same, but the energy efficiency score improved by 2.7%.
